Does a QR code increase survey response rates?
Yes — removing the friction of finding and typing a URL significantly improves response rates, especially at in-person events.
Can I link to different surveys with the same QR code?
Yes — with a dynamic QR code, update the destination to a new survey without reprinting.
Can I track how many people scanned vs responded?
Dynamic QR tracks scan counts. Compare to your survey platform's response count for drop-off analysis.
